Trump has ordered the dismantling of the Education Department. Here's what it does

WASHINGTON (AP) — Moving to fulfill a campaign promise, President Donald Trump signed an executive order Thursday calling for the dismantling of the Education Department, an agency Republicans have talked about closing for decades. The order says Education Secretary Linda McMahon will, "to the maximum extent appropriate and permitted by law, take all necessary steps to facilitate the closure of the Department of Education and return authority over education to the States and local communities." Eliminating the department altogether would be a cumbersome task, which likely would require an act of Congress. In the weeks since he took office, the Trump administration already has cut the department's staff in half and overhauled much of the department's work.
